There was a problem hiding this comment.
Choose a reason for hiding this comment
The reason will be displayed to describe this comment to others. Learn more.
Race condition: use the lambda parameter instead of currentState.
currentState is read before the atomic compare-and-swap, so concurrent updates can cause lost state modifications. The update lambda receives the current value atomically—use that instead.
🔎 Proposed fix
- protected fun setStateSync(reduce: S.() -> S) { _state.update { currentState.reduce() }}
+ protected fun setStateSync(reduce: S.() -> S) { _state.update { it.reduce() } }📝 Committable suggestion
